As others have stated, pre-soak in vinegar. Then wash with a detergent like Rockin Green or some other brand of active wear detergent. There are several good ones that you can find on Amazon. Just search active wear detergent. I do this for my jiu jitsu clothes, and they can get extremely funky if not washed properly.
